Detailed information for compound 1254393

Basic information

Technical information
  • TDR Targets ID: 1254393
  • Name: N-[(3,4-dimethoxyphenyl)methyl]-3-(4-fluoroph enyl)sulfanylpropanamide
  • MW: 349.42 | Formula: C18H20FNO3S
  • H donors: 1 H acceptors: 1 LogP: 3.22 Rotable bonds: 9
    Rule of 5 violations (Lipinski): 1
  • SMILES: COc1cc(CNC(=O)CCSc2ccc(cc2)F)ccc1OC
  • InChi: 1S/C18H20FNO3S/c1-22-16-8-3-13(11-17(16)23-2)12-20-18(21)9-10-24-15-6-4-14(19)5-7-15/h3-8,11H,9-10,12H2,1-2H3,(H,20,21)
  • InChiKey: KUEIJHWBZCBWBH-UHFFFAOYSA-N

Activities

Activity type Activity value Assay description Source Reference
Potency (functional) 1.4515 uM PUBCHEM_BIOASSAY: qHTS Assay for Compounds that Act as Potentiators of the Vanilloid Receptor 1: Hit Validation. (Class of assay: confirmatory) ChEMBL. No reference
Potency (functional) 3.1623 uM PUBCHEM_BIOASSAY: qHTS Assay for Inhibitors and Activators of N370S glucocerebrosidase as a Potential Chaperone Treatment of Gaucher Disease. (Class of assay: confirmatory) [Related pubchem assays (depositor defined):AID1473, AID2293, AID2577, AID2578, AID2587, AID2588, AID2589, AID2590, AID2592, AID2593, AID2595, AID2596, AID2597, AID2613, AID2671, AID488845] ChEMBL. No reference
Potency (functional) 4.0358 uM PUBCHEM_BIOASSAY: qHTS Assay for Compounds that Act as Agonists of the Vanilloid Receptor 1: Hit Validation. (Class of assay: confirmatory) ChEMBL. No reference
Potency (functional) 4.1475 uM PUBCHEM_BIOASSAY: Primary qHTS for delayed death inhibitors of the malarial parasite plastid, 48 hour incubation. (Class of assay: confirmatory) [Related pubchem assays (depositor defined):AID488752, AID488774, AID504848, AID504850] ChEMBL. No reference
Potency (functional) 5.8048 uM PubChem BioAssay. A quantitative high throughput screen for small molecules that induce DNA re-replication in SW480 colon adenocarcinoma cells. (Class of assay: confirmatory) ChEMBL. No reference
Potency (functional) 20.5962 uM PubChem BioAssay. A quantitative high throughput screen for small molecules that induce DNA re-replication in MCF 10a normal breast cells. (Class of assay: confirmatory) ChEMBL. No reference
Potency (functional) 23.0999 uM PUBCHEM_BIOASSAY: qHTS screen for small molecules that inhibit ELG1-dependent DNA repair in human embryonic kidney (HEK293T) cells expressing luciferase-tagged ELG1. (Class of assay: confirmatory) [Related pubchem assays (depositor defined):AID493107, AID493125] ChEMBL. No reference
Potency (functional) 100 uM PUBCHEM_BIOASSAY: HTS for Inhibitors of HP1-beta Chromodomain Interactions with Methylated Histone Tails. (Class of assay: confirmatory) [Related pubchem assays (depositor defined):AID488962] ChEMBL. No reference

Many chemical entities in TDR Targets come from high-throughput screenings with whole cells or tissue samples, and not all assayed compounds have been tested against a single a single target protein, probably because they get ruled out during screening process. Even if these compounds may have not been of interest in the original screening, they may come as interesting leads for other screening assays. Furthermore, we may be able to propose drug-target associations using chemical similarities and network patterns.
